Description
A fabulous and beautifully positioned character country house occupying an idyllic and secluded position with gardens and grounds extending to 21 acres with outstanding rural views. Stonehouse is Grade II listed home and has been updated and significantly refurbished in recent years offering light and well proportioned accommodation which extends to just under 7,000 sq. ft.
MAIN HOUSE
The light and flexible accommodation retains a wealth of period features and comprises an entrance porch, a fine reception hall, a well-proportioned drawing room with open fireplace and good ceiling heights, a library, casual sitting room, kitchen/breakfast room with four oven Aga, a utility room, study, boot room and a fine orangery/conservatory. The ground floor accommodation is ideally arranged for formal and informal entertaining. The reception rooms are complemented on the first floor by a large principal bedroom suite, a guest suite, two further bedrooms and a bathroom whilst the second floor provides two additional generous sized bedrooms and a further bathroom. The reception rooms and most of the bedrooms afford fabulous views across the rolling grounds and countryside.
COTTAGE
Adjoining the property is an equally impressive one bedroom self-contained cottage which is accessed separately from the driveway and consists of a reception hall, an outstanding open plan kitchen/living room, a double bedroom and an en-suite shower/cloakroom.
GROUNDS
The southerly facing gardens and grounds offer peace and total seclusion with a wide York stone terrace spanning the entire width of the rear of the house which overlooks the lawned gardens and open fields beyond. Within the grounds there is a generous size lake, an all weather tennis court and equestrian facilities which include a sand school and a stable block and tack room. Beyond the formal grounds are large areas of deer fenced paddocks and light woodland which afford a beautiful aspect back towards the main house. The house is accessed via a long and sweeping driveway of some quarter of a mile and lies in a fabulous unspoilt rural position. EPC Band E. Council Tax Band H.
SERVICES: Oil fired central heating (new boilers in 2019), mains water, mains electricity, private sewage
